Smoky Session Stout Smoky Session Stout | 4.5% ABV. Cans – 440ml A Co – Lab beer with our friends from Aberdeen. Fierce Beer! Dark & Treacly with a subtle smokiness of toasted beechwood malt, this is a sensationally sessionable stout. Contains: (Allergens in bold) Malted Barley (Gluten), Hops, Yeast. Oats. Vegan-friendly

Can from Westhill Service Station. It pours near black with long - lasting light brown head. The aroma is rich, darkly roasted malt, charred, umami, pleasing smoke, bonfire, dark chocolate and rocky road. The taste is dry, dark roasted malt, smooth, bitter - sweet, charred, nice level of smoked malts, bonfire, umami, liquorice, burnt toast and dark chocolate with a toasty finish. Lighter end of medium body and soft, fluffy carbonation. Pretty nice offering. I could easily drink a few pints. Strikes a good balance.
